Output a66ba0639688fdae6f0fa1155eb42ee9d9cd1b1e294c0bc2b4d607c312a24323:3

value
224343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17943d79d03f6cdf2a0190a04f03518270ee825a OP_EQUAL
address
33qh3ruq5aMtgwZfGrkWSkZTvH4bFntTxD
transaction
a66ba0639688fdae6f0fa1155eb42ee9d9cd1b1e294c0bc2b4d607c312a24323
spent
true